Output 63bbb9d0c08076435ea54f9d8f9e1e6fad43f480a22ddf59786529c9194365d9:19

value
2904203
script pubkey
OP_0 OP_PUSHBYTES_20 fa36f5b90a236b908912ebec068a9f79e705b439
address
bc1qlgm0twg2yd4epzgja0kqdz5l08nstdpea0d4jp
transaction
63bbb9d0c08076435ea54f9d8f9e1e6fad43f480a22ddf59786529c9194365d9
confirmations
131275
spent
true